  • Page 78: System Software Overview

    System Software Overview System Software Overview In Cisco 7500 series routers, Flash memory on the RSP contains the default system software. An EPROM device on each interface processor contains the latest interface processor microcode version, in compressed form. At system startup, an internal system utility scans for compatibility problems between the installed interface processor types and the bundled microcode images, then decompresses the images into running memory (DRAM).

  • Page 116: Chapter 3 Installing A Cisco 7500 Serie Router

    Before you connect power or turn on power to your router, we strongly recommend that you provide an adequate chassis ground (earth) connection for your router chassis. Chassis grounding receptacles are provided on each Cisco 7500 series router chassis. To ensure the chassis grounding connection that you provide is adequate, you will require the following parts and tools: •...

  • Page 256: Troubleshooting The Cisco 7500 Series Processor Subsystem

    The Cisco 7500 series processor subsystem comprises the RSPs and interface processors. The RSPs are required system components in the Cisco 7500 series. The system cannot operate unless the RSPs are installed properly; however, the system can operate without any interface processors installed as long as none are in partial contact with the backplane pins.

  • Page 265: Upgrading Or Replacing Dram Simms On The Rsp2

    This chapter describes the procedures for upgrading or replacing dynamic random-access memory (DRAM) on each of the RSPs used in the Cisco 7500 series routers. The RSP2 uses DRAM single in-line memory modules (SIMMS), and the RSP4 and RSP8 use DRAM dual in-line memory modules (DIMMS).
  • Page 266: C H A P T E R 9 Replacing Dram On The Route Switch Processor

    To prevent DRAM errors, each DRAM bank used must contain no fewer than two SIMMs of the same type. You must install either two SIMMs in bank 0 or four SIMMs in bank 0 and bank 1. Cisco 7500 Series Installation and Configuration Guide Chapter 9...
